EUROVISION 2023: THE SECOND REHEARSAL DAY - PHOTOS AND OBSERVATIONS: FROM DENMARK TO CYPRUS


The rehearsals started on stage in Liverpool arena for the Eurovision song contest 2023 yesterday and today we continue with the rest of the first semi-final, including Finland, and some first acts from the second semi-final.. As Ebu once again is using TikTok for the short tiny rehearsal clips I'm not going to care much of them. But here is a collection of photos and impressions and observations by your truly of the closed doors happenings. Mind you, I'm all in favor for this closed door policy: the delegations must have a little bit privacy and peace and quiet to polish their acts before they are given to the sharks aka fandom eager to criticize every tiny detail. And also I kinda like the idea we are given as little as possible to watch before the shows so there will be surprises and wow effect - if you have seen it all beforehand where's the fun? The first rehearsal is 30 minutes for each meaning 3-4 run through. After that the delegation gathers to a viewing room and changes are discussed and made for the next rehearsal with the local team. DENMARK
Reiley, the baby faced 25-year-old tiktoker from Faroe island has brought rather his video clip than national final selection staging to the Liverpool stage. It's colorful. He's not wearing his stage clothes yet even if he looks fine in his sparkly shirt anyways. He has a revolving set in three different parts each having its color and he moves through a door from one to another.  Add LED wall and graphics also on floor. ARMENIA
She's wearing a kind of cave woman dress and is pretty much laying down (as does Serbia and Denmark just before and maybe someone else, too?) and it's all mellow and nice until the fierce rap verse and then lyrics in Armenian (hooray!). A lot of light and graphics action here, too, apparently.

ROMANIA
Totally different from the national final performance (and for once we all sign in relief in unison!) Not only he has also changed the song's version being now half acoustic, half the one we know. NOT a sign in relief in unison here, I notice. Sadly his bright yellow shorts and jacket won't save him. Or his Picachu socks.Or giant himself on backdrop.

BELGIUM
He's wearing pink and white, with his trademark huge hat. Add stairs, three backing vocalists and the video clips voguing superstars and drag queens in the backdrop in this 90's dance anthem. 

CYPRUS
Waterwalls and fire in the backdrop, smoke and flames as special effects for this Sedish ballad thta starts with a big note and ends with one as well. He's wearing a black vest showcasing his body. Because why not?

ESC 2016 ARMENIA: IT'S IVETA MUKUCHYAN!

Armenian tv has revealed tonight the name of their artist for the 2016 Eurovision song contest in Stockholm. It's 29-year-old Iveta Mukuchyan. Born in Yerevan she moved with her family to Germany when she was 6. At 23 she moved back to Armenia and continued her music studies. She has taken part in the Armenian Pop Idol finishing 5th in 2010 and she also did The Voice of Germany . In 2012 she was voted the Sexiest Armenian.  Armenian tv has made a call for songwriters all over the world to submit a song for her by November 13, 2015.  Let's see which direction the final choice will go, Freak or her latest release that you can hear below....
